Mind Scanners

e tutto intorno è solo musica…

Archivio per 31 Marzo 2008

Installiamo Skype su Ubuntu a 64bit

Pubblicato da mapo73 su Marzo 31, 2008

Questo post è un autodedica, nel senso che è il frutto di una ricerca via web e la sperimentazione di una decina di metodi. Fra tutti è quello che ho collaudato personalmente e che mi ha permesso di rivedere l’icona di Skype V2 fra le applicazioni installate. Infatti mentre l’installazione di Skype a 32bit è praticamente banale, in quanto il pacchetto è già disponibile fra i repository di Ubuntu. Quindi basta “sussurrare” la richiesta del pacchetto mediante il Synaptic et voilà il gioco è fatto!

Per la versione a 64bit, per il quale non è ancora disponibile una distribuzione ufficiale, ci si deve inventare qualche piccola magia… che subito vi commento.

Mediante il seguente link, scaricare la distribuzione ubuntu o debian http://www.skype.com/intl/it/download/skype/linux/choose/

Quindi la versione beta necessita di due librerie per gestire al meglio il GUI
sudo apt-get install libqt4-gui libqt4-core
A questo punto installeremo le librerie necessarie a far girare sul nostro sistema a 64 bit una versione nativa a 32bit.

sudo apt-get install ia32-libs ia32-libs-gtk ia32-libs-kde lib32asound2 lib32gcc1 lib32stdc++6 lib32z1 libqt3-mt

A questo punto dobbiamo solamente mandare in esecuzione il pacchetto, forzando l’installazione con l’architettura a 32bit.
sudo dpkg -i --force-architecture skype-debian_2.0.0.68-1_i386.deb

a questo punto, secondo il post originale, Skype è pronto a girare ma personalmente si è presentato un problemino abbastanza noto, relativamente alle librerie libqtdbus. L’effetto è quello che semplicemente digitando Skype oppure lanciandolo dall’apposita icona del menu… non parte.

Ho trovato soluzione installando un programma che si chiama getlib, che si preoccuperà di cercare in rete la libreria giusta, scaricandola e convertendola x architettura a 64bit, quindi:

cd /tmp
wget -q http://www.boundlesssupremacy.com/Cappy/getlibs/getlibs
chmod +x getlibs
sudo mv getlibs /usr/bin
cd ~

sudo apt-get install ia32-libs*

poi:

skype
sudo getlibs /usr/bin/skype

Dopo la sequenza sopracitat, tutto è andato a buon fine!

NOTE

Nel caso in cui ci fossero ancora problemi è sufficiente ripetere l’ultimo passaggio
[ sudo getlibs /usr/bin/skype ] in modo ricorsivo fino a quando il tutto funziona.

Pubblicato su Linux/Ubuntu | Contrassegnato da tag: | 1 Commento »